Transaction d5fec46de4fed4fdf1869a4af172239d97350069f0dec1ecaad926e4728973c3
1 Input
1 Output
-
d5fec46de4fed4fdf1869a4af172239d97350069f0dec1ecaad926e4728973c3:0
- value
- 86176
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0835de6b1fb4786c962501b009b4e121cdc6333a OP_EQUAL
- address
- 32SRrx3HcryevTDFmUfkYM6gKv5KBiEpXe